>> >> > av_rescale is too slow
>> >>
>> >> So just (*src[compno]/((1 << s->cbps[compno]) - 1)) * ((1 << 16) - 1) ?
>> >
>> > * is slow
>> > / s slower
>> >
>> > "src" << C
>> > it should be
>>
>> <possibly dumb question ahead>
>>
>> I understand that * and / are slower but how can I achieve the same
>> effect with a single <<?
>
> well, not the same but close enough IMHO
> src<<C
> or
> (src<<C) + (src>>(16-C))
> should be close enough, my point was mainly that av_rescale() is too slow
> to be done per pixel and anything else is better
